Becoming a father is one of most common but also one of the most profoundly life altering experiences a man can have. It is up there with puberty falling in love and experiencing your first loss. Fifty years ago a father’s role was assumed to be clear: he went to work, he provided the pay cheque and he acted as a disciplinarian when he got home. But today a father’s role is much more fluid and complex.

Dr Anna Machin spent a decade working with new and expectant fathers studying the experiences of fathers and the questions fathers have: «Will fatherhood change me?»; «How do other men fulfil the role?» «How can I help my child grow into a healthy happy adult?»

In The Life of Dad Dr Machin draws on her research and the latest findings in genetics, neuroscience and psychology to tell the story of fatherhood. She will show the extraordinary physiological changes a man undergoes when he becomes a father investigate how a man’s genes can influence what sort of father he will be and will show how a dad makes a unique contribution to his child’s life helping to foster independence of mind and spirit.
